HarmonyOS 使用setPreferredOrientation接口进行转屏,但是屏幕还没转过来(状态栏都还没调整过来),接口就返回成功了

HarmonyOS
2024-12-18 15:31:51
浏览
收藏 0
回答 1
待解决
回答 1
按赞同
/
按时间
Heiang

setPreferredOrientation在旋转前就会调用callback,setPreferredOrientation只是下发了命令,下发完了就回调可参考文档:https://developer.huawei.com/consumer/cn/doc/harmonyos-references-V5/js-apis-window-V5#setpreferredorientation9

旋转有个动画,动画耗时很长,无法动画做完才返回用户成功。执行成功时,动画是可打断的,上次旋转动画没做完如果下次旋转又来了,上次的旋转就会被打断。

分享
微博
QQ
微信
回复
2024-12-18 18:26:25
相关问题
全面手机的沉浸式状态栏自适应
1314浏览 • 1回复 待解决
沉侵式状态栏获取状态栏高度为0
703浏览 • 1回复 待解决
HarmonyOS Jsonmap该使用哪个接口
528浏览 • 1回复 待解决
HarmonyOS 如何隐藏状态栏
178浏览 • 1回复 待解决
HarmonyOS 沉浸式状态栏
388浏览 • 1回复 待解决
HarmonyOS 如何控制状态栏
403浏览 • 1回复 待解决
HarmonyOS 获取状态栏高度
386浏览 • 1回复 待解决